Game Recap: Women's Soccer |

Barton Blanks Lions Soccer 4-0

LINCOLN UNIVERSITY, Pa. – The women's soccer team at The Lincoln University was shutout 4-0 by Barton College at home on Wednesday, October 1st. Goalkeeper Emily Woodruff (San Diego, CA/Madison HS) led the Lions with four saves against the Bulldogs.

Lincoln fell behind in the match against Barton after back-to-back goals in the 23rd and 25th minutes. The Bulldogs attempted eight shots while the Lions struggled with only two through the first half. Sophomore Christian Harris (Rochester, NY/The Aquinas Institute) posted three saves at goalie and senior Tara O'Brien (Twickenham London, UK/St. Mark's Catholic School) carried the offense with two shot attempts, but the Lions trailed 2-0 at the half.

The Bulldogs kept the pressure on the Lions early in the second half with a pair of goals in the 49th minute extending their lead 4-0. Lincoln had a tough outing with only three shots in the final half on the Barton defense. Junior Emily Woodruff (San Diego, CA/Madison HS) recorded a game-high four saves at goalie for the Lions in relief of Harris as the defense settled down and held the fast-paced Bulldogs scoreless for the rest of the match. Lincoln suffered their first shutout of the season falling to Barton 4-0.

The Lions fall to 4-4-1 on the season while Barton improves to 5-1-1. Lincoln travels to Lakewood, NJ in their next game on Tuesday October 7th against Georgian Court at 3:30 p.m.
